Lawyer Lum To Retire

Counselor Lum realizes it might be time to quit being a lawyer after his very first customer wants to take legal action against Lum Edwards himself.

Lum and Abner was an American network radio comedy program created by Chester Lauck and Norris Goff that was produced from 1931 to 1954. Modeled on life in the small town of Waters, Arkansas, near where Lauck and Goff grew up, the show proved immensely popular. In 1936, Waters changed its name to "Pine Ridge" after the show's fictional town.
